Rapid assembly of anti,anti-1,2,3-triol motifs via stereoselective addition of organometallics to aldehydes obtained from (R′,R′,S,R)-2,3-butane diacetal protected butanetetraol derivatives

    Abstract

    A predictable stereoselective method for the synthesis of enantiopure anti, anti-1,2,3-triols through the addition of organometallic reagents to the axially disposed aldehyde derived from (R′,R′,S,R)-2,3-butane diacetal protected butanetetraol is described.
